Dog eats rain gutters

The Gaffney Police Department was advised that a dog has an apparent appetite for rain gutters.

According to a police complaint filed June 26, an unknown dog went into a Cooper Street yard between June 25 and June 26 and pulled two drain pipes from a home's gutter downspouts and chewed off the ends. Police listed the suspect simply as "Dog." There was no estimate listed for the damage.

. The Cherokee County Sheriff's Office reported the arrest of an Old Georgia Highway man after he allegedly stole about $100 in groceries from Ingle's on 3rd Street on June 26.

According to a police report, the grocery store claimed a man left the store in a green Honda car with items he did not pay for. Police said they stopped a car matching the description and found Rosco Leon Morris, 41, in the passenger seat. Police said Morris acknowledged taking the items.

Police recovered five packs of Kraft cheddar cheese blocks, three packs of Kraft sliced cheese, four packs of smoked sausage, four packs of pork chops, five packs of candy and eight packs of Trident gum.

. The Gaffney Police Department is investigating an alleged group assault that occurred on North Limestone Street on June 26.

According to a police report, a 17-year-old West Buford Street man was assaulted by three others as he was leaving his girlfriend's apartment just after 11 p.m. The victim was taken to the hospital after the incident to be checked out. No charges were reported as of June 27.
